One of the key advantages of heat treatment is its ability to alter the physical and mechanical properties of materials without affecting their shape This process involves heating the material to a specific temperature, holding it at that temperature for a predetermined amount of time, and then cooling it down at a controlled rate By subjecting materials to controlled heating and cooling cycles, heat treatment can improve their hardness, toughness, and ductility.
In the West Midlands, companies offering heat treatment services use a variety of techniques to meet the specific needs of their clients Some of the common techniques include annealing, tempering, quenching, and case hardening Each of these techniques is designed to achieve different outcomes, such as improving wear resistance, increasing strength, or enhancing machinability.
Annealing is a heat treatment process that involves heating the material to a high temperature and then slowly cooling it down to relieve internal stresses and improve its ductility This technique is often used to soften metals, making them easier to work with and less prone to cracking or breaking during machining processes.
Tempering is another heat treatment technique that involves reheating the material after hardening to reduce its hardness and improve its toughness heat treatment west midlands. By striking a balance between hardness and toughness, tempering can make materials more resistant to impact and fatigue, which is crucial in applications where components are subjected to varying loads and stresses.
Quenching is a rapid cooling process that involves immersing the material in a quenching medium, such as water or oil, to achieve high hardness and strength This technique is commonly used to harden steel and other alloys, making them suitable for applications that require wear resistance and high tensile strength.
Case hardening is a surface hardening process that involves diffusing carbon or nitrogen into the material to create a hard outer layer while maintaining a softer core This technique is ideal for components that require a combination of wear resistance and toughness, such as gears, shafts, and bearings.
